Lumber Liquidators is seeking a detail-oriented Compliance Coordinator to support our Compliance and Quality teams. This role is responsible for maintaining compliance records, coordinating supplier audits and inspections, tracking quality approvals, and ensuring products meet company and regulatory standards.
-
Maintain compliance databases, audit records, and technical documentation.
-
Coordinate supplier Due Diligence Questionnaires (DDQs) and collect required documentation.
-
Schedule third-party audits and inspections and serve as a liaison between suppliers and auditing agencies.
-
Partner with Quality Control to track approvals and compliance requirements.
-
Conduct label audits on incoming products at the distribution center.
-
Support the Compliance Manager and Compliance Analyst with reporting, documentation, and special projects.
-
Assist with updating compliance policies and procedures.
